Etymology[edit]

Plural form of Latin pilus (hair) + tortus (twisted).

Noun[edit]

pili torti (uncountable)

  1. (medicine) A condition of the skin appendage, characterized by short and brittle hairs that appear flattened and twisted when viewed through a microscope.
